§ 28.5304

Ask AI about this
Criminal and civil penalties. (a) Any person who violates any provision of this chapter, shall, upon conviction, be guilty of a misdemeanor and shall be fined not more than the amount set forth in § 22-3571.01, or imprisoned for not more than one year, or both. (b) In addition to the criminal penalty set forth in subsection (a) of this section, failure to comply with the requirements of this chapter shall be an unlawful trade practice under § 28-3904. (c) The penalties provided in this chapter are not exclusive and are in addition to any other penalties that may be imposed under the law. (Apr. 22, 2017, D.C. Law 21-280, § 6(c), 64 DCR 168.)
